This tea stall nailed viral branding with one clever twist: “ChaiGPT.” It’s a local chai shop riding the global ChatGPT wave with a wink. And it works beautifully.
Marketing Analysis
They took a trending tech term and localized it. “ChaiGPT” instantly signals familiarity, curiosity, and humor. Adding “Enhanced with AI (Adrak & ilaichi)” doubles down on the joke while subtly listing real ingredients. It’s cultural, relevant, and instantly shareable.
Why It Works
- Wordplay ties into current trends
- Humor makes it memorable
- “AI” reframed as everyday spice connects with locals
- Low-cost idea, high virality potential
